
Saddle up for our free festival this month
Welcome to Inner West Country, a three-weekend celebration of music, food, and community that transforms the Trail into a free, open-door showcase of the Inner West’s creative spirit, diverse culture and good times.
Running across three jam-packed weekends (May 10-11, 16-18 and 24-25), Inner West Country will come alive with the sounds of country, rockabilly and rock ‘n’ roll, alongside a stunning lineup of food, drink and family-friendly experiences.
Expect laneway dance parties, line-dancing, First Nations storytelling, chill-eating competitions, Texan BBQ, and even cowboy hat crafting. Every event is free and walk-in friendly.
